Dr Liuxin (Lucy) Chen is a Lecturer in Civil and Infrastructure Engineering at RMIT University. Her research focuses on developing resilient, sustainable and intelligent geo-infrastructure capable of withstanding climate extremes, natural hazards and repeated traffic loading.
Lucy combines laboratory testing, computational modelling, field monitoring and data-driven methods to address practical challenges affecting road pavements, unsealed roads, riverbanks, railway foundations and buried pipelines. Her research spans unsaturated soil mechanics, infrastructure resilience, erosion and slope stability, recycled construction materials, and AI-enabled engineering.
A defining feature of her work is close collaboration with industry, government and infrastructure end users. Her collaborative projects include assessing timber-pile riverbank remediation under tropical flooding and erosion; understanding deterioration and corrugation in unsealed roads;
advancing intelligent pavement construction through multi-sensing; and designing sustainable backfill materials to improve buried-pipeline durability.
Lucy is a Chief Investigator on an ARC Discovery Project investigating corrugation control in unsealed roads and Lead Chief Investigator of an Australasian Association for Engineering Education project developing an equitable generative AI co-pilot for engineering students. She is also a committed educator and mentor who supports PhD, master’s, undergraduate and capstone students through inclusive, research-led supervision.
Lucy is an inclusive, research-informed and practice-oriented educator with teaching experience across Australia and China. She teaches civil and infrastructure engineering at undergraduate and postgraduate levels, with particular expertise in soil mechanics, geotechnical engineering, computational methods, systems engineering and infrastructure resilience. Her teaching integrates industry case studies, research findings, computational tools and interactive problem-solving to develop students’ technical capability, systems thinking and professional judgement.
Lucy also conducts research into responsible and equitable uses of generative AI in engineering education. She develops AI-supported learning activities that strengthen—not replace—critical thinking, problem-solving and independent verification.
